What Exactly Are Impact Casement Windows?
Impact casement windows are copyrightd on one side and swing outward using a built-in operating arm. Unlike double-hung units, the casement design locks against the frame when latched, which significantly reduces air infiltration. The impact-resistant version of this window uses a different core construction with laminated glass panels that remain intact even when hit with force.
What makes these windows special is impact casement windows involves a proprietary bonding process — usually a pair of tempered lites attached to a resilient inner film. When an impact occurs, the glass may spider, but the film prevents the glass from shattering inward. This mirrors the approach used in aircraft glass. The surrounding structure is engineered from heavy-gauge aluminum or vinyl designed to absorb and distribute force during get more info a high-wind situation.

Why Homeowners Choose Impact Casement Windows
- Storm-Force Defense — This product are rated to withstand wind-borne debris and structural forces associated with intense tropical systems, keeping your family safe when it is critical.
- Lower Utility Bills — The airtight latching system of impact casement windows reduces heat transfer, helping keep your home cooler in South Florida's brutal summers.
- Sound Attenuation — The laminated glass layers in impact casement windows blocks outside noise transmission, creating a calmer indoor environment.
- Potential Policy Discounts — A number of providers credit homeowners for upgrading to impact windows, and impact casement windows typically qualify toward those reductions.
- Shutter-Free Storm Prep — Because impact casement windows are always protection-ready, homeowners don't have to scramble before a storm, saving time.
- Enhanced Natural Ventilation — The casement-style swing of impact casement windows allows the entire frame to funnel air indoors, making them ideal for breezy South Florida lots.
- Boosted Home Equity — Installing impact casement windows adds measurable value that stands out in listings who prioritize safety.
- UV Protection and Glare Reduction — The laminated interlayer blocks a substantial amount of ultraviolet radiation, protecting flooring on interior finishes and furnishings.

Impact Casement Windows Frequently Asked Questions
How many hours does the impact casement windows installation typically involve?
Most residential installations with a full window replacement runs one to three days depending on the scope of the project. Homes with ten or more windows could run an additional day, though we always prioritize quality to keep things moving on schedule.
What do impact casement windows installation to run?
Pricing for this upgrade varies based on window size, frame material, and glass package. As a rough range, quality casement impact units typically fall in the $900–$2,500 range before any available discounts. Are impact casement windows difficult to operate on a routine basis?
Not at all — impact casement windows are designed for everyday ease of use. The built-in operating arm turns smoothly with light pressure, and modern multipoint locking systems secure with one motion. Some homeowners worry that the reinforced glazing system might make daily use feel cumbersome, but that is typically not a concern with properly installed impact casement windows.
How long can I expect impact casement windows hold up?
Quality impact casement windows are designed for longevity — most manufacturers offer warranties ranging from 10 to 20 years on the frame and glass. Provided standard upkeep, including occasional lubrication of the crank hardware, impact casement windows can perform reliably for 30 years or more.
